Abstract

The increasing need for environmentally friendly product innovations that contribute to urban sustainability in the city of Mojosari. However, the implementation of a circular economy based on the readiness of various parties is still a challenge in realizing this sustainability. The purpose of this study is to evaluate the extent to which the readiness of the circular economy can act as a mediator in the relationship between environmentally friendly product innovation and urban sustainability in the city of Mojosari, measure the influence of environmentally friendly product innovation on urban sustainability in the city of Mojosari through circular economy readiness, and provide an empirical picture using quantitative methods with bootstrapping mediation analysis. This study uses a quantitative method with a bootstrapping-based mediation analysis approach. Data was collected through a survey using a population sampling of 188 respondents representing industry players and stakeholders in the urban area in the city of Mojosari in the city of Mojosari. The research instrument is in the form of a structured questionnaire that measures environmentally friendly product innovation, circular economy readiness, and urban sustainability indicators in the city of Mojosari. Data analysis was carried out using bootstrap mediation techniques to test the role of circular economy readiness as a mediator. The results of the study show that environmentally friendly product innovation has a significant effect on urban sustainability in the city of Mojosari. The readiness of the circular economy has proven to play a mediator role that strengthens the positive relationship between environmentally friendly product innovation and urban sustainability. These findings indicate that increasing circular economy readiness is very important to realize sustainability through product innovation. In conclusion, the readiness of the circular economy is a key factor that connects environmentally friendly product innovation with urban sustainability in the city of Mojosari. The implications of this study emphasize the need for strategies to increase circular economy readiness to support sustainable innovation and policies in the development of greener and more environmentally friendly cities.
